#807c9c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#807c9c is composed of 50.2% red, 48.6%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.9% cyan, 20.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 247.5 degrees, a saturation of 13.9% and a lightness of 54.9%. #807c9c color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#010039.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#807c9c color description : Dark grayish blue.

#807c9c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#807c9c has RGB values of R:128, G:124, B:156 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 8420508.

Shades and Tints of #807c9c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020203 is the darkest color, while #f7f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#807c9c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878593 is the less saturated color, while #371bfd is the most saturated one.
